Registration for the Team Captain’s Tournament is now open.  This is an event that leads to Vegas, so the rules are very specific.  Please read the details before attempting to sign up. Detailed rules at: https://northernnevada.apaleagues.com/NewsArticle.aspx?q=6434

WHEN?  WHERE?

Tournament will take place on April 11 at Coconut Bowl. Doors open at 10am. Sign in at 10:15am. Advance sign-up required.   Call or text 775-443-8844 to sign up.

TEAM COMPOSITION?

3-Person Teams.  Maximum combined skill level of 15 with only one SL6 or above maximum per team. If you are a Captain that needs help finding a team, let us know.  We'll start a list and help put teams together if needed.

WHO CAN PLAY?

All participating players must be an APA Team Captain (of either an 8-Ball team or a 9-Ball team) for at least 2 sessions in the 2025-2026 league year - that is - at least 2 sessions between Summer 2025 session, Fall 2025 session, and the Spring 2026 session. (Masters Divisions don't count).

Each participating player must have 20 matches played in either 8-Ball or 9-Ball between 6/1/24 and 6/1/26 - STILL PLENTY OF TIME TO GET TO THAT POINT!  A combination of scores from the two formats is NOT  allowed.

Highest skill level between formats (8-Ball & 9-Ball) is used towards the 15-Rule. (SL 8's and 9's are considered 7's for purposes of calculating the 15 maximum).

ENTRY FEE/PRIZE MONEY?

$20 per person. 100% payback, plus an additional $750 added by the League Office.  Payback (in the form of travel money) to winning team.  Winning team goes to Las Vegas in August to compete at the 2026 World Pool Championships in the Team Captain's Championship.

GENERAL FORMAT

Order of play will be lowest skill level to highest.
Each individual rack is worth one team point.  A "Games Must Win" Chart will be used.  For example, when a team who is a combined skill level of 15 plays again a team who is a combined skill level of 9, it's a 5-3 race.  Alternate between 8-Ball and 9-Ball racks, starting with 8-Ball. Making the 9-Ball is a win.    Questions?  Call 775-443-8844.  Sign up by calling or texting us at 775-443-8844.

IMPORTANT MATCH REQUIREMENT REMINDERS In order to be eligible to compete with your team in Playoffs (and beyond), you must play 6 times this Spring session with your team. (Spring is the session that starts in January and ends at the end of April). The new League Year for the Ladies Division starts in March. This is a once/month 8-Ball Division for ladies only. Play takes place on the 3rd Saturday** of each month (once per month for one year).
